Lifelong Learning Collaborative Building a vibrant and inclusive community of adult learners. Who are LLC members? Active, intellectually curious adults from many career paths.

A flexible schedule and a love of learning are the only prerequisites. Members plan and participate in peer-led classes and a variety of activities that offer academic challenges. Daytime classes meet once a week usually for ten weeks for two hours. Courses are held either in person at Temple Beth-El in Providence or on Zoom for easy access from anywhere. Courses address a wide-range of topics and

interests: art, music, literature, history, science, current events, economics. Peer coordinators develop the course syllabus and facilitate class sessions. Our model is collaborative learning. Class participation fosters a sense of community, with discussion often continuing over lunch or coffee. There are opportunities for members to attend cultural events, museums, theater, concerts, lectures. And there are two social events during the year, at the end of each semester.

A letter from the LLC President, Linda Shamoon: For more than ten years—that’s forty semesters, LLC’ers Mike & Kathy Webster have served as co-chairs of the Curriculum Committee. From semester to semester, they led the committee to find, inspire, help shape, develop, and guide the courses that we offer. The Websters did this demanding job tirelessly, admirably, and cheerfully. We, the leadership of LLC, are incredibly grateful for the years of exemplary work and outstanding leadership the Websters have given to LLC. LLC is pleased to announce that going forward Cathy Hurst and Donna Kerner will lead the committee. Cathy will serve as Chair and Donna will serve as Vice-Chair for Policy and Curriculum Management. Among the many tasks fulfilled by the Curriculum Committee, Chair Cathy Hurst will serve as the public face of the committee while also managing communications, committee calendars, committee reports and documents, making daily decisions, and focusing on the membership in general, the coordinators, the LLC admin, and LLC management. She will continue to manage the LLC course evaluation process. As Vice Chair for Policy and Curriculum Management, Donna Kerner will lead the committee in planning the curriculum going forward, including course categories, balancing offerings, developing new courses and new categories of courses, as well as working with liaisons and new coordinators, and leading committee meetings focused on strategy, planning, and curriculum development. Both Cathy and Donna are amply skilled and ready to serve the committee in their leader roles. Cathy Hurst spent half of her career as a marketing professional for a high-tech company, and half in academia, most recently as Asst. Prof. of Marketing, and Chair of the Undergraduate Management Program, at Simmons University. She has coordinated 12 courses in a variety of disciplines at LLC and serves on the Curriculum Committee as the liaison for religion, philosophy, interdisciplinary, and “all other” courses. She is the longest-serving member of the committee. Donna Kerner retired as Cole Professor of Anthropology at Wheaton College after 33 years of teaching. Since joining LLC, she has taken a range of courses and coordinated six classes that apply an anthropological perspective to a variety of topics. She leads the Special Projects Team on Collaborative Learning Skills for Members and serves on the Curriculum Committee as the liaison for Social Science courses. Thank you, Cathy and Donna, for taking the leadership of this important committee.

If you are an LLC coordinator, you get a lot of support from the Curriculum Committee! For example, twice a year we hold a coordinator workshop where coordinators can meet and mingle with each other, learn some new techniques to liven up their classes, hear about course evaluation comments (in summary), hear inspiring stories and class suggestions from experienced coordinators, brush up on their classroom technology skills, and share a light breakfast and lunch.

This fall, the event was held at the Shriners Center on August 21 from 8:30 to 2:30. The day before, members of the Curriculum Committee spent a couple of hours setting up Room 1 to support 33 guests!
